Зведення: The award-winning Seizures and Epilepsy in Childhood has already become the standard resource for parents in need of comprehensive medical information about their child with epilepsy. Now this highly praised book has been thoroughly revised and updated by the original authors - experts from the Johns Hopkins Medical Institutions and board members of the Epilepsy Foundation of America - to reflect the latest approaches to the diagnosis and treatment of epilepsy in childhood. In addition to providing up-to-date information about new diagnostic techniques, as well as drugs, diet, and surgical treatment, this edition also includes a new chapter, "Routine Medical Care and Epilepsy," addressing the special needs children with epilepsy have regarding common childhood illnesses, anesthesia during surgery, routine immunizations, prescription and over-the-counter medications, and vitamins.
